Wisdom tooth extraction injuries, jaw fractures during surgery, and osteonecrosis from improper surgical technique.
Perforations, instrument fractures, missed canals, sodium hypochlorite accidents, and nerve injuries during root canal treatment.
Failure to diagnose and treat gum disease, aggressive unnecessary treatment, and surgical errors during gum grafting.
Root resorption from excessive force, TMJ disorders from improper bite alignment, and failure to obtain informed consent for extractions.

Florida requires a pre-suit investigation period before filing a medical malpractice lawsuit — including expert review and notice to potential defendants. This process is unique to Florida and requires experienced legal guidance from the start.
